Output 591bad265e3b25c75726b5a0c33aa13c499571ac2966332b27568d2eda97bfbf:0

value
1066750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22f3e549912a36764b8d6d3eca754bdaba7581d7 OP_EQUAL
address
34sq5EUQFpwDM8FRBMekTfm5jvTDmo1kJ5
transaction
591bad265e3b25c75726b5a0c33aa13c499571ac2966332b27568d2eda97bfbf
spent
true